About the RoleThe Financial Crimes Technology organization is expanding its in-house data engineering and platform development capabilities to reduce reliance on legacy vendor solutions. As a Data Engineer, you will design and build scalable data pipelines and foundational data platforms that support critical financial crimes functions-including AML, investigations, sanctions, fraud, and KYC. You will work with large datasets, improve data quality, and enable analytics, reporting, and downstream applications.
This role involves solving complex engineering problems, collaborating with cross-functional teams, and applying deep expertise in data processing, controls, and compliance-focused environments.
Responsibilities- Design, build, and maintain batch and/or streaming data pipelines for financial crimes use cases.
- Develop scalable data transformations using Python and PySpark, optimizing performance for large distributed datasets.
- Apply strong knowledge of Apache Spark internals (executors, partitions, shuffles, joins, caching) to tune workloads.
- Collaborate with engineering, analytics, and business partners to translate requirements into data models, mappings, and curated datasets.
- Support ingestion of data from multiple internal systems (transactional, case management, reference data, etc.).
- Implement data quality checks, reconciliation frameworks, lineage tracking, and controls to ensure auditability and reliability.
- Contribute to modernization efforts, including migration from legacy tooling to in-house platforms.
- Create high-quality technical documentation, including runbooks, pipeline logic, and architecture references.
- Participate in Agile ceremonies and deliver work aligned to sprint goals using Jira.
